Compare all specifications:
1988 Ford Taurus | 2010 Cadillac DTS | |
Make | Ford | Cadillac |
Model | Taurus | DTS |
Year Released | 1988 | 2010 |
Body Type | Station Wagon |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2513 cc | 4600 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Horse Power | 89 HP | 275 HP |
Engine RPM | 4400 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 177 Nm | 400 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2600 RPM | 4400 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1400 kg | 1818 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4910 mm | 5273 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1800 mm | 1900 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1420 mm | 1463 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2700 mm | 2936 mm |
